4.4CUSTOM WORKOUTS

Using the console, fitness club managers and other authorized personnel can create up to six custom workouts for the Life Fitness Summit Trainer. Options include custom interval heart rate and hill workouts.

Interval heart rate: The trainer can design a workout that sets a different target heart rate* for each inter- val and adjusts the resistance to the user's heart rate.

Hill: The trainer can create a custom hill workout that sets a different intensity level for each interval.

USING CUSTOM WORKOUTS

Once CUSTOM workouts are created, users can access them through the Custom Workout button. Each cus- tom workout is identified by a numeral, from 1 to 6. To select these workouts, press the PERSONAL TRAINER key. When prompted by the MESSAGE CENTER, press the number corresponding to the desired workout using the NUMERIC keypad. Then press ENTER and begin the workout.

CREATING A PERSONAL TRAINER WORKOUT

When the console is activated, hold down the COOLDOWN button and press the PERSONAL TRAINER button simultaneously.

Using the ARROW keys, scroll to, and select, the “PERSONAL TRAINER WORKOUT ENTRY” option and press ENTER. (If the alternate option, “ERASE PERSONAL TRAINER WORKOUTS”, is selected, the com- puter deletes setup information for all PERSONAL TRAINER workouts and the MESSAGE CENTER dis- plays "PERSONAL TRAINER WORKOUTS ERASED". Then the MESSAGE CENTER displays "PERSON-

AL TRAINER WORKOUT ENTRY").

Select a number, from 1 to 6, to identify the new workout. Use the NUMERIC keypad or the ARROW keys. Then press ENTER.

If a PERSONAL TRAINER workout already has been created for that number, the MESSAGE CENTER dis- plays a prompt to either modify the workout or proceed to another number. Pressing the CLEAR key overwrites the previously created workout, making it possible to create a new workout for that number. Pressing ENTER bypasses the number and proceeds to another number.

If a PERSONAL TRAINER workout has not been created for a selected number, the MESSAGE CENTER displays the prompt, "BEGIN PERSONAL TRAINER WORKOUT CREATION".

The MESSAGE CENTER displays a prompt to enter a duration time for the entire workout. Using the NUMERIC keypad, enter a duration and press ENTER.

The MESSAGE CENTER displays a prompt to select the workout type. Options are “TARGET HEART RATE PERCENTAGE” or “LEVEL”. The latter type is for custom hill workouts. Use the ARROW keys to toggle between the options, and press ENTER to select one of them.

The MESSAGE CENTER displays a prompt to select a target heart rate or an intensity level for the first inter- val, depending on the type of workout chosen in an earlier step. Use the ARROW keys or the NUMERIC key- pad. A PERSONAL TRAINER workout consists of 30 intervals, so the length of each interval is equal to the workout duration value divided by 30. After entering the value, press ENTER. Repeat this set of steps for each of the following 29 intervals. To keep the preceding value for the current interval, simply press ENTER. At the end of this setup, the MESSAGE CENTER displays “PERSONAL TRAINER WORKOUT COMPLETED”. The new PERSONAL TRAINER workout is ready to use.

Press the ENTER key to set up another workout. OR

Press the CLEAR key. The MESSAGE CENTER will display “SELECT WORKOUT OR PRESS QUICK START”.

*Target Heart Rate (THR) is a percentage of the theoretical maximum. For example, a 40-year-old user's THR for the CARDIO workout is 144. This workout targets 80 percent of the maximum, so the equation would be (220-40)*.80=144.
